70.4% earned a 3 or higher in 2025. Official College Board score distribution — published figures, unlike the cut points above.
Unofficial estimate based on publicly discussed scoring patterns. College Board does not publish cut points, and they shift every year — treat this as a range, not a verdict.
Free response: 2 long questions (9 points each) + 4 short questions (4 points each).
Delivery: hybrid digital (MCQ and FRQ prompts in Bluebook; FRQ answers handwritten in a paper booklet).
